SyCipLaw maintained its top-tier rankings in all the categories covered by the Benchmark Litigation Asia Pacific 2026 guide:

Tier 1

Commercial and transactions

Intellectual property

Labor and employment

Highly recommended

Tax

Recommended

Government and regulatory

International arbitration

SyCipLaw is also recognized as an Active firm for white collar crime practice, a newly introduced category in this year’s guide.

Benchmark Litigation covers the litigation and disputes market exclusively. The publication conducts its research by analyzing the important and recent casework handled by law firms and conducting extensive interviews with litigators, dispute resolution specialists, and their clients to identify leading litigators and firms.
